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19948239415 1865889957 0134620 657329 98372938375
027 32129293136 041742886
027 32129293136 041742886
5462173 20617880 19858248 12003787 868
All about undefined
Interested in learning more?
027 32129293136 041742886
5462173 20617880 19858248 12003787 868
See more
062 21106257
5071 225 07 546493953
See more
439466899 35324699
2685 65730 66
See more